Man City Esports announces entry into Rocket League

The esports division of footballing juggernaut Manchester City has announced its entry into Rocket League Esports ahead of RLCS 2026, signing the free agent lineup of 2 Danes 1 Bruv featuring Aston “accro” Smith, William “ejby” Lorentzen, Christian “TempoH” Mortensen and coach Noah “n0ah” Hinder. The move comes following the team’s impressive finish to RLCS 2025, which included a top-four finish at the Last Chance Qualifier and two offseason tournament wins in recent months.

 

The Man City Esports roster for RLCS 2026 consists of:

  • 🏴󠁧󠁢󠁥󠁮󠁧󠁿 Aston “accro” Smith
  • 🇩🇰 William “ejby” Lorentzen
  • 🇩🇰 Christian “TempoH” Mortensen
  • 🏴󠁧󠁢󠁥󠁮󠁧󠁿 Noah “n0ah” Hinder (coach)
  • 🇫🇷 Choupisson (manager)
